JangoFett4Hire Posted August 22, 2006 Report Posted August 22, 2006 Can somebody school me on the following bands? I know a little about them, and have some of thier music. Most of it's Greatest hits or newer shit. If somebody could at least name each of them's best albums, that would be cool as fuck. Crosby, Stills, Nash, and Young- Deja Vu Eric Clapton- Blind Faith, any of the Cream discs. Rush- If you're avoiding hits packages, Moving Pictures is their signature "commercial" release. 2112 is Rush at its' proggiest, The Rolling Stones- Best bes is any of their records from 68-72: Begger's Banquet, Let It Bleed, Sticky Fingers, Exile. Then maybe Hot Rocks to get the earlier singles if you really want stuff like Satisfaction and Get Offa My Cloud. AVOID pretty much any record from 1973 on, although Some Girls has some stuff that's "Respectable" (sorry).
